Dispersion Properties in a Liquid-Liquid Vibrating Plate Tank

Fan Zheng, Wang Hongzhi and Xue Fan (Institute of Chemical Metallurgy, Academia Sinica, Beijing)This paper deals with certain important functions of liquid-liquid dispersion dynamic behaviour in contactors. The probability of drop breakage, critical vibrating frequency and daughter drop number distribution have been studied in a vibrating plate tank. Their correlations have been obtained based on both theoretical analysis and experimental results. In addition, mean drop size was measured by the laser parallel light trans-mittance method. The effect of vibrating frequency and amplitude on Sauter diameter were also investigated.

摘要: 本文主要对液液分散动力学中的某些重要函数,进行了实验研究.在理论分析及实验数据的基础上,对振动筛板槽中的液滴破碎概率与振动频率、振幅、液滴直径、体系的物理性质以及筛板孔径的关系,进行了关联.探讨了液滴可能发生破碎的临界条件,并根据实验结果,建立了液滴在发生破碎后子滴数的关系式.此外,采用激光平行光技术并与微机结合,在线测量Sauter液滴直径.实验结果与理论计算值相近,并研究了振动频率与振幅对液滴直径的影响.
